Your responsibilities as Solutions Architect

  • Design and deliver end‑to‑end solution architectures across complex programmes
  • Provide technical leadership across application, integration and business architecture layers
  • Translate business requirements into scalable, secure and high‑performing solutions
  • Define API strategies including RESTful and event‑driven architectures
  • Lead solution design decisions including vendor and product selection
  • Develop architecture roadmaps aligned to long‑term business strategy

What we’re looking for in a Solutions Architect

  • Proven background in solution architecture across enterprise environments
  • Strong software engineering foundation in Java and/or .NET
  • Experience designing microservices and API‑led architectures
  • Knowledge of c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ure or GCP
  • Experience working across multiple architecture domains (application, integration, business)
